Pixels, a company operating on the Ronin Network, has introduced a new series of virtual pets named Doggos as non-fungible tokens (NFTs). These virtual pets are now available on the NFT marketplace Mavis Market and serve as loyal companions for farmers in the game. Luke Barwikowski, the founder of Pixels, emphasized that pets enhance the gaming experience by offering players the opportunity to care for their pets daily to unlock key benefits.
Pixels Pets provide players with an extended interaction radius, additional storage, and other benefits depending on the individual characteristics of each pet. Currently, only one collection of 250 Genesis pets has been released, making them the rarest in the ecosystem.
During the Pixels Pet Mint event, 3,000 Doggo coins are available for minting. Participation in the event requires a "Key to Success," available only to the most dedicated players. Potions will be used to determine the characteristics of the pets.
The company's PIXEL token was recently listed on the cryptocurrency exchange Binance, contributing to the growth of the in-game economy. Pixels is a "play-to-earn" (P2E) farming game that attracts more than 180,000 active users per day thanks to the Ronin Network.
